The Central Molecular Zone
The reservoir of dense molecular gas within a few hundred parsecs of the Galactic Centre — a fraction of the Galaxy's volume that holds a large share of its molecular material. Turbulent, magnetised, and forming stars under extreme conditions, it is a nearby laboratory for the hearts of other galaxies.
